Has the Minister discussed with the Dublin Airport Authority its whole approach to property development? While I commend it on its work on terminal 2, the fact it is involved in this development company, Turckton Developments, raises some concerns.

Mr. Declan Collier, chief executive officer at Dublin Airport Authority, will appear before the Oireachtas Joint Committee on Transport this afternoon. His overall remuneration package last year came to over €600,000 while his basic salary is €348,000. Does that accord with the guidelines rightly laid down by the Government on executives' salaries in semi-State bodies, given the overall national fiscal position?
